On behalf of the Organizing Committee, it is a great honour for me to invite any professional or student who shares our mutual interest in Zoology to the 13th International Congress on the Zoogeography and Ecology of Greece and Adjacent Regions to be held in Irakleio, Greece, from October 7 to 11, 2015.
The congress' scope includes all issues related to systematic, phylogeny, biogeography, ecology, evolution, and conservation on animal species in the eastern Mediterranean region. Research concerning all aspects of animal biodiversity (terrestrial, subterranean, freshwater and marine) within a geographical region that includes the Balkan and Italian peninsulas, Asia Minor and Anatolia, as well as the Near East and the Mediterranean coasts of north-eastern Africa are welcome.
The official language of the 13th ICZEGAR will be English.
Experience gained from the 12 previous successful congresses of this series during the last 38 years has shown that the meeting can become an important forum for contact and information exchange between scientists working on a wide range of subjects at a region with very high biodiversity. Participants will have the opportunity to discuss and collaborate on many basic and applied research subjects, such as conservation biology, biogeography, fisheries, population ecology, phylogenetics and phylogeography etc.
